Abstract: | A new pyrene derivative (1) containing a diaminomaleonitrile moiety exhibits high selectivity for Cu2+ detection. Significant fluorescence enhancement was observed with chemosensor 1 in the presence of Cu2+. However, the metal ions Ag+, Ca2+, Cd2+, Co2+, Fe2+, Fe3+, Hg2+, Mg2+, Mn2+, Ni2+, Pb2+, and Zn2+ produced only minor changes in fluorescence values for the system. The apparent association constant (Ka) of Cu2+ binding in chemosensor 1 was found to be 5.55×103 M−1. The maximum fluorescence enhancement caused by Cu2+ binding in chemosensor 1 was observed over the pH range 5-7.5. |
